Specifications
| Spec | Dash Tasti-Crisp™ Air Fryer - AirCrisp® Technology | Ninja Crispi 4-in-1 Glass Air Fryer | 450°F | |
|---|---|---|
| Cooking Modes | Air Fry | Max Crisp, Bake, Air Fry, Recrisp |
| Material | Nonstick | Glass |
| Auto Shut-Off | Yes | Yes |
| Dishwasher Safe | No | Yes |
| Recipe Guide | Yes | No |

Cooking Performance
When it comes to cooking performance, the Ninja Crispi outshines the Dash Tasti-Crisp™ with its 4-in-1 functionality, which includes Max Crisp, Bake, Air Fry, and Recrisp options. The Ninja can handle a variety of cooking tasks, while the Dash focuses primarily on air frying.
The Dash Tasti-Crisp™ utilizes AirCrisp® technology to produce crispy food with up to 75% less fat than traditional frying methods. This makes it an excellent choice for health-conscious consumers. Despite this, the Ninja’s powerful 1500W heating element allows it to cook a personal-sized meal in just 7 minutes, demonstrating its efficiency. While both products deliver crispy results, the Ninja’s versatility in cooking methods may appeal to those looking for more than just an air fryer.
Capacity and Size
The Dash Tasti-Crisp™ Air Fryer has a capacity of 2.6 quarts, which is ideal for small households or single servings. In comparison, the Ninja Crispi offers greater versatility with its 4-quart and 6-cup containers, making it more suitable for larger families or meal prepping.
This difference in capacity is significant; the Ninja can comfortably cook a 4-pound chicken, while the Dash is limited to smaller portions. If you often cook for multiple people or enjoy batch cooking, the Ninja’s larger capacity will likely serve you better. However, if space is a concern, the Dash’s compact design is easier to fit in smaller kitchens.

Price Point
The Dash Tasti-Crisp™ Air Fryer is priced at $39.99, making it about 78% cheaper than the Ninja Crispi, which retails for $179.99. This significant price difference makes the Dash a more accessible option for budget-conscious buyers.
However, it’s essential to consider what you are getting for your money. While the Dash is a cost-effective choice, it lacks the multifunctionality and larger capacity of the Ninja. If you are looking for a basic air fryer for occasional use, the Dash may be sufficient. However, if you want a versatile appliance that can handle various cooking methods, the investment in the Ninja may be worthwhile.
